## Changed defaults

Heads up: the Ledgerline tax-rate lookup cache now defaults to a 15-minute TTL instead of 24 hours. Turns out rates in the Veldt County sandbox were going stale mid-demo, which was embarrassing. Eviction is now LRU rather than FIFO, and the cache warms on boot. If you're reviewing, check that nothing hardcodes the old TTL. The new defaults land as follows.

deployment values, bajop-taweg:
holwyn:
  log_level: debug
  metrics_host: metrics.holwyn.zemvarsys.internal
  pool_size: 32

Subject: Bike cage and parking gate access

Hello and welcome from the front desk at Marrowgate Court. A few practical notes for your first week: the bike cage sits behind the west wing, and the vehicle parking gates are on the service road beside it. Both are secured around the clock, so please never wedge them open, even briefly. Tailgating through the gates sets off an alarm and generates a security report. To open the bike cage and both parking gates, use the code below.

turnstile pass: bdg-YEOZLM-79341408

## Receipt mailer throttling

Fixes the Lanternfall donation-receipt backlog from last Tuesday. Mailer now batches receipts per campaign, dedupes resends within a window, and backs off when the relay returns soft bounces. No template changes. Retry semantics unchanged for hard bounces. Needs a quick look before Thursday's send. Effective throttle values are the constants below.

tuning constants:
RATE_LIMITS = {
    "wenwyn": 5,
    "druael": 1,
}

## Building Access — Spares Room (Hullbrook Annex)

Contractors: the spare hardware room is down the east corridor on the ground floor, third door on the left. Sign in at the front desk first and grab a visitor lanyard. Anything you take out, jot it in the blue logbook — yes, even the little stuff. The door self-locks, so don't wedge it. To get in, punch in the code below.

staff pass of hagug-taguf = bdg-HJ-9

Handing over the Gatewise turnstile counter service to Maren for security review. Counts are aggregated per gate and signed before upload; the signing key rotates weekly. Known gap: the offline buffer isn't encrypted at rest yet, tracked as a P2. Threat model notes, data-flow diagrams, and the audit checklist are collected on the internal review page.

runbook for tagug-hafog: https://jira.lumiclabs.internal/projects/pages/pages/9773c0d8